How they compare
Egypt currently reports 5,889 $ against 5,784 $ in Niger, a difference of 105 $.
Across all 5 years both countries report, Egypt has been ahead every year.
Egypt ranks 56th and Niger ranks 57th of 141 countries.
Egypt has averaged higher in every one of the 3 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Egypt | Niger |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 5,383 $ | 4,794 $ | 588.54 $ | Egypt |
| 2000s | 5,497 $ | 5,197 $ | 300.61 $ | Egypt |
| 2010s | 6,514 $ | 6,227 $ | 286.78 $ | Egypt |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Natural capital is disaggregated here into its constituent parts: timber, non-timber, protected areas, land, and sub-soil assets (i.e., fossil fuels, metals and minerals).
